[schooltool-dev] Installing the development environment

Don Robertson don at robertson.net.nz
Thu Aug 7 01:47:12 EDT 2008


Greetings List, nice to meet you all.

I am in Cambodia and I am looking for School Administration software 
that is easy to use. I've downloaded and tried several packages, but 
would not really recommend any of them.

I am using Ubuntu 8.04, an I am trying to install the developer version 
of SchoolTool, but I am running into a few problems.

I have installed the SchoolTool release version. Also, the available 
bandwidth here is pretty limited - which may have something to do with it.

Anyway - using the instructions on the page "Your Development 
Environment" 
(http://www.schooltool.org/documentation/setting-up-a-development-server/your-development-environment) 
I get to step 4. When I run

sudo make ubuntu-environment

I get :
don at bassak:~/schooltool.stapp2008spring$ sudo make ubuntu-environment
Reading package lists... Done
Building dependency tree
Reading state information... Done
subversion is already the newest version.
build-essential is already the newest version.
python-all is already the newest version.
python-all-dev is already the newest version.
libc6-dev is already the newest version.
libicu-dev is already the newest version.
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to find a source package for python-imaging
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to find a source package for lxml
Installation Complete: Next... Run 'make'.


Step 5: Running make gives me:
root at bassak:/home/don/schooltool.stapp2008spring# make
test -d python || make BOOTSTRAP_PYTHON=python2.4 bootstrap
test -f bin/test || make buildout
make[1]: Entering directory `/home/don/schooltool.stapp2008spring'
bin/buildout
Develop: '/home/don/schooltool.stapp2008spring/.'
warning: no files found matching 'version.txt'
Installing schooltool.stapp2008spring.
Getting distribution for 'lxml==1.3.6'.

Then a load of errors that fill the terminal and end with

src/lxml/etree.c:52944: error: ‘__pyx_f_5etree__xslt_doc_loader’ 
undeclared (first use in this function)
error: Setup script exited with error: command 'gcc' failed with exit 
status 1
An error occured when trying to install lxml 1.3.6.Look above this 
message for any errors thatwere output by easy_install.
While:
   Installing schooltool.stapp2008spring.
   Getting distribution for 'lxml==1.3.6'.
Error: Couldn't install: lxml 1.3.6
make[1]: *** [buildout] Error 1
make[1]: Leaving directory `/home/don/schooltool.stapp2008spring'
make: *** [build] Error 2


I have tried to find the source debs for python modules and have tried 
make clean and starting again from step 4.

Maybe I need to download manually and install from local files?

Any help would be useful. We be making some choices later this month 
that will have long term implications on what software gets recommended 
and translated etc.

I look forward to your reply.


Don Robertson
-------------- next part --------------
A non-text attachment was scrubbed...
Name: don.vcf
Type: text/x-vcard
Size: 251 bytes
Desc: not available
Url : http://lists.schooltool.org/pipermail/schooltool-dev/attachments/20080807/d9402646/attachment.vcf 


More information about the Schooltool-dev mailing list